Cleveland, Ohio: Stuffed Balto the Wonder Dog
Media sled dog blizzard-busting hero of Alaska's 1925 diptheria epidemic is stuffed and on display in the Cleveland Museum of Natural History.

Balto the Wonder Dog was back on display at the Cleveland Museum of Natural History when I visited in Jan 2010.
[Helen, 02/15/2010]The stuffed carcass of the Hero of Nome, Balto the Wonder Dog, has returned to the Cleveland Museum of Natural History after temporary display in Alaska. But the museum has no plan to put Balto out in their permanent exhibits.
... [02/04/2001] Complete News StoryAccording to a report in the Wall Street Journal, heroic sled dog Balto will visit Alaska for six months. Balto has been stuffed and on display in Cleveland, Ohio for 65 years.
